Compared with prior art, the beneficial effects of the utility model are:This has the solar opto-electronic board of radiating effect,
(1)Provided with pad, when latch enters jack, pad can make to connect between latch and jack more stable, prevent
There is the problem of being damaged because of fixed insecure in solar opto-electronic board;
(2)Provided with fixed plate, fixed effect is played to whole device, and it is recessed that fixed plate is provided with the inside of fixed plate
Copper pipe can be fixed for groove, fixed plate groove fit, prevent copper pipe expanded by heating and depart from the situation of groove;
(3)Provided with copper pipe, water inlet and delivery port, copper pipe can be connected with the water pumper of outside, make to have between copper pipe
Current are by so as to be radiated according to water cooling principle to device, and using the cost of water-cooled low, reducing radiating cost;
(4)Provided with leaking hole, prevent rainwater from hoarding on solar opto-electronic board, corrode solar opto-electronic board.
